However, certain endorsements and restrictions apply when driving ...Shift Pattern For an 18 Speed. The 18 speed transmission is laid out in an ‘ H’ pattern. The easiest way to become familiar with the 18 speed is to practice shifting in an H pattern. The driver uses second, third, fourth, and fifth, then splits up into high range. The written test contains 40 multiple-choice questions based on the official drivers’ handbook provided by the ministry of transportation. It is broken down into 20 questions on road rules and 20 road signs. Whole-body vibrations may impair musculoskeletal functions and contribute to fatigue. 3.Dec 13, 2021 · A straight truck is any truck that has a cab and trailer that cannot be detached from each other. Straight trucks are also smaller than your traditional semi-trucks and come in under the important threshold of 26,000 pounds. Depending on the make and model, straight trucks are between 10- and 26-feet length and 6 and 8 in height. Ground clearance is the distance from the ground to the bottom of the vehicle's body. This increased height places a pickup truck's center of gravity higher than that of a car.
